Ok, so when you order these go ahead and order the grommets. These will put a bit more pressure on your grommets as the new vent is metal vs plastic. Mine literally just crumbled and the ones that seemed fine just crumbled when I touched them from the backside. Anyway, The part number called out before was correct and I ordered extra as I do whenever I order parts. I used toyotapartsdeal.com and they were only $.34 each. It's a dealer out of Ca.
